Christmas wouldn't be Christmas these days without a quick turn on the ice so we headed to the biggest rink in the south west.

Winter Wonderland at Bristol's Cribbs Causeway is a kid's (and that of most adults to be honest!) festive dream come true. As well as a huge bit of the slippery stuff, there's a massive fairytale castle plus a German-style market selling sugary treats and the compulsory cups of mulled wine.

Before hitting the ice we paid a visit to the man in red. After a personal tour of the quirky characters living in the castle courtesy of the head fairy, we met Santa himself. Our little one was on top form as she informed Mr C that she has indeed been a very good girl all year and thoroughly deserves the big box of Hama Beads that she has requested. Santa agreed and said he'd deliver. Guess that'll be in her stocking later this week then!  

I actually ran an ice skating society while studying at university. I don't tell many people because if I did they'd assume I'm able to give Torvill and Dean a run for their money. Unfortunately that's actually far from the truth! I spent a lot of the time skating very close to the barrier while Virginia and our little one whizzed around the ice. I did get into the swing of things though and only managed to fall over twice. Or perhaps it was three times…

We had great fun at Winter Wonderland and if you're in the area, it's well worth a visit. It's open until 11 January 2015.
